For obvious reasons, environmental doom is an increasing theme in sci-fi. So much so that the term "Cli-Fi" (with the "Cli" for "Climate," obviously) is an actual thing now. Mark and John dive into it, looking at some of the more well-known examples out there, with some discussion of other instances in sci-fi history where environmentalism has been at the heart of the premise.
